WebApr 10, 2024 · Cleaning the Dining Room Table Set Before Painting. Next, use the damp cloth to clear away the sanding dust. Then thoroughly clean the surface with a heavy-duty wood cleaner such as Tri-Sodium Phosphate. If you notice any metal stains, now’s the time to correct them with Oxalic Acid Wood Bleach. Once the furniture you’re painting dries, …

WebOct 19, 2024 · You also need some more cleaning supplies to get the job done. You need something to scrub with to clean furniture before painting. You should be able to get any furniture clean with a few sponges, a scrubbing pad, and an old rag or two.
